To keep you cool, Switch Lite is the lightest and most portable version of Nintendo’s ultra-popular gaming machine. It offers a 5.5-inch screen compared to the 6.2-inch panel of the standard Switch and weighs about 30 percent less. The main functional difference is that it is a fully portable machine – its “Joy-Con” controllers are not removable, it does not have a vibration motor or support and it cannot be attached to a TV or monitor. The smaller size means that it loses some of the battery life compared to the latest model of the normal Switch, too – about 3-7 hours here, compared to 4.5-9 hours on the larger model. But the rest of its internal hardware is virtually identical to the regular Switch, which means that it can play the same game library without a drop in performance (games that require a disconnected Joy-Con to play).

In addition, the Lite screen has the same 720p resolution as before, adds a genuine d-pad (which is much more comfortable), and its front buttons are smoother and less noisy. Most notably, the whole thing comes out $ 100 cheaper than the larger model.
